What Defines a Vintage Carpet?
A vintage carpet typically refers to a rug that is at least 20 to 100 years old. These carpets often feature traditional weaving techniques, natural dyes, and hand-knotted construction. Many originate from regions famous for their textile artistry, such as Iran, Turkey, Afghanistan, and Morocco. Each region has its own distinctive motifs and weaving styles, making every piece unique.
Unlike mass-produced modern rugs, vintage carpets are often handmade using wool, silk, or cotton foundations. The craftsmanship ensures durability and long-lasting beauty.

Durability and Quality Craftsmanship
Hand-knotted vintage carpets are known for their durability. Made from high-quality wool and dyed with natural pigments, they can withstand decades of use. Many vintage rugs have already proven their longevity, making them reliable investments.
The tight knot density and handwoven techniques ensure structural strength. With proper care, a vintage carpet can last for generations, often becoming a treasured family heirloom.

Caring for Vintage Carpets
Proper maintenance is essential to preserve the beauty of vintage carpets. Regular gentle vacuuming prevents dust buildup. Avoid direct sunlight to protect natural dyes from fading. Professional cleaning services specializing in antique rugs can help maintain their texture and color without damaging delicate fibers.
